"Why doesn't my partner understand me?" Self-differentiation, love languages and curiosity in relationships

Best Friend Therapy

Play Episode Listen Later Aug 24, 2026 27:20


This week on Dial Emma: What am I Missing?, I'm exploring a relationship question that sounds simple but carries real weight - one that's less about disagreement and more about the loneliness of feeling unseen inside a relationship.Why doesn't my partner understand me?Our listener says: "My partner and I have been together for four years. We rarely argue, but there's a recurring disconnect. When I've had a hard day, he jumps straight to solutions - but I just want to feel understood. He gets frustrated when I reject his help and we both end up feeling unheard and unappreciated."In this episode, I unpack three blind spots behind the feeling of being misunderstood:1. Confusing being understood with being agreed with. I introduce the concept of self-differentiation - the ability to stay standing in your own experience while remaining open and connected to someone else's.2. Giving the help we'd like to receive. One partner offers solutions because that's how they show care; the other needs empathy first. Neither is uncaring, they're just speaking different emotional languages. I revisit Gary Chapman's five love languages (acts of service, physical touch, words of affirmation, gift giving, quality time) not as boxes to pick from, but as a starting point for becoming "bilingual" in how we give and receive love.3. Certainty quietly replacing curiosity. Early in relationships we ask endless questions; years in, we assume we already know the answers. Play Episode Listen Later Jun 22, 2026 27:14


Dr. Gary Chapman explains that just like people have different “love languages,” they also have different “apology languages.” If you don’t apologize in the way the offended person needs, they may doubt that you’re truly regretful, which can lead to resentment.
